### Step 4: Payroll export format

As of version 9, the Stipendry export switched from fixed-width records to delimited files with a header row. Downstream parsers must be updated before the first run of the month, or imports will silently drop the new columns. Keep the old parser available for replaying historical files. The exporter's current configuration is:

config for bahop-baduf:
[kasion]
team = lamath
access_code = ac_d807e5
host = kasion.paliqcloud.corp
port = 4000
owner = julix.tamvan
peer = frair.qorvelsoft.local

Hi team,

Before I hand off the 3.2 release, please note the humidity sensor drift reported on Verdana controllers in the Elmbrook trial site. Drift exceeds 4% after roughly ten days of continuous operation; firmware 3.2.1 adds an automatic recalibration cycle every 72 hours. Support should advise growers to install 3.2.1 and trigger a manual recalibration once. The hotfix bundle must be verified before distribution, so I'm including the signing key used for the 3.2.1 packages below.

release key, fahof-yagap: bky3_m5d

### Runbook: Pointstack Ledger Reconciliation

If loyalty-points totals drift after a batch import, kick off a manual reconcile on the Pointstack ledger before cutting the release. Run `pointstack reconcile --dry-run` first and eyeball the diff — anything over 500 points, ping the on-call. The reconcile job authenticates against the ledger API, so you'll need this key:

app token of bawip-bagaf = zpat7_H2w6qRk

## Configuration: CSV Import Wizard

The import wizard in Ledgerbloom now handles delimiter detection, header mapping, and row-level validation before anything touches the staging tables. For the weekly eng sync: note that batch size defaults to 500 rows and can be tuned via `IMPORT_BATCH_SIZE`. Malformed rows are quarantined, not dropped, so downstream reconciliation works as expected. The wizard calls the validation service on every batch, and that service requires a signing key set in the environment as follows:

vault entry, fadup-tagag: RELAY_SECRET8=2fd92179